Pre-purchase checklist
- Match the VIN on the dash, door jamb and title — they must be identical.
- Cold-start the engine; listen for knocks and check for blue or white exhaust smoke.
- Test-drive through all gears at low and highway speed — no slipping, shudder or pulling.
- Confirm every warning light clears at startup (none should stay on).
- Check fluids — oil, coolant, transmission — for level, color and leaks.
- Look underneath for rust, fresh undercoating or signs of collision repair.
- Always get an independent p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ic.

STEERING
THIS CAR HAS 55,000 MILES AND IS WELL MAINTAINED. COMMUTING TO WORK THE STEERING PARTIALLY SEIZED AT AN INTERSECTION NEGOTIATING A RIGHT TURN. THE STEERING GROWLS AT LOW ENGINE SPEED AND IS VERY DIFFICULT TO STEER. THE REPAIR SHOP CALLED THE INFINITI DEALER FOR A POWER STEERING PUMP. NO NEW OR RECONDITIONED PUMPS ARE AVAILABLE AND 30 PUMPS ARE ON BACK ORDER.…

Can I find out who owns this vehicle from the VIN?
No — and no legitimate service can. Linking a VIN or plate to a named owner is restricted by the U.S. Driver's Privacy Protection Act, the EU GDPR and equivalent laws. CarLogs shows the vehicle only — specs, recalls, problems and value — never the person.

What fuel economy does the 2013 Infiniti ex37 get?
The U.S. EPA rates the 2013 Infiniti ex37 at about 20 mpg combined (18 city / 25 highway).
